Employee Relations Specialist, People Services

**Temporary Full Time**

**$58,695.00 - $69,030.00 Reference#: 22-563A**

The Employee Relations Specialist provides on-going support to the Employee Relations team by performing

advanced, diversified and confidential functions, in support of the strategic initiatives of the department,

including interacting with human resources staff, managers and unions at each of the Providence Care locations.

The Employee Relations Specialist will coordinate meetings, maintain documentation and conduct research in

support of grievance, arbitration and Collective Bargaining processes. In addition, the ER Specialist will research

current labour relations and relevant health care issues and trends and prepare briefings for the ER team. The

Employee Relations Specialist will promote the Providence Care Mission, Vision, Values and strategic initiatives

by providing all support and service in a timely, high quality, and client-focused manner.***

**Role Responsibilities**
- Establishes, audits, and maintains files for grievance and arbitration activity, including opening files,

developing fact sheets and maintaining other supporting documentation, in consultation with the appropriate
manager and union representative.
- Conducts research in support of grievance resolution, mediation or arbitration, as assigned.
- Provides support for each round of collective bargaining, preparing negotiation binders and coordinating the

preparation, filing and distribution of binder materials. Attends team meetings in preparation for Collective
Bargaining to collect, track and disseminate appropriate information to the Employee Relations team.
- Conducts proactive research in support of each round of collective bargaining and maintains current database

of reports (both non-monetary and monetary), identifying comparators for each bargaining unit, in addition
to the central bargaining collective agreements.
- Attends labour/management committee meetings as required, captures minutes, manages the preparation

of the agenda and meeting logistics, and posting of minutes. Initiates follow-up with management prior to the
next labour/management meeting to ensure actioned items have been addressed.
- Researches, creates and maintains databases to track current labour relations and relevant health care

issues/trends. Analyzes findings and prepares briefings (spreadsheets/databases) to present to the Employee
Relations team.
- Assists in preparation of documents by collecting, reporting, and reviewing data related to individual,

department, program, and location specific initiatives, through utilization of various human resources
information systems.
**Required Qualifications and Experience**:

- Post-secondary degree with speciality in Labour Relations/Human Resources.
- Minimum 2 years’ experience, performing a similar role in human resources with a specialty in labour

relations, preferred.
- An equivalent combination of educational and work experience may be considered.
- Recent related experience in a multi-union environment, preferably in a health care setting.

Located in Kingston, Providence Care is Southeastern Ontario’s leading provider of aging, mental health and
rehabilitative care. Continuing the legacy of our Founders, the Sisters of Providence of St. Vincent de Paul,
Providence Care provides care and services at Providence Care Hospital, Providence Transitional Care Centre,
Providence Manor Long-Term Care home and community locations across Southeastern Ontario.

Providence Care is Fully-affiliated with Queen’s University and St. Lawrence College; Providence Care is a centre
for health care, education and research, and a member of the Council of Academic Hospitals of Ontario.
